the equation of a circle is x^2+y^2+6x-2y-15=0. find the center and radius of the circle.

Answer:

(-3, 1), 5

Step-by-step explanation:

x² + y² + 6x - 2y - 15 = 0

Rearrange:

x² + 6x + y² - 2y = 15

Complete the square:

x² + 6x + 9 + y² - 2y + 1 = 15 + 9 + 1

(x + 3)² + (y - 1)² = 25

Therefore, the center is (-3, 1) and the radius is 5.
